I have the v7.9 installed on my home server to test it out, but currently haven't been able to use the forum due to it taking so long to load. It loads the first part of the page, then once it gets to around 38%, it stops. This has happened to all the pages I try to load.

I dunno if it is my home server or the scripts them selves. I have not edited them at all but other pages on my server load up, just not this forum. The last version I had - 7.7a - loaded fine with no faults, but this new one seems to have a little problem.

There are only a few pages changed between version 7.7 and 7.9 and nothing that would effect the performance of webwizforums.

Try compacting and repairing your access database to see if that speeds things up.

Don't worry now, I've figured the problem out. Seems as if my firewall (ZoneAlarm Pro), disallowed a program to act as a server. All is good!
